                                                         JUDGMENT

(Judgment was delivered by M.DURAISWAMY, J.)

When the Writ Appeal is taken up for hearing,

Mr.V.Kalyanaraman, learned counsel appearing for the appellant

submitted that the appellant - Bank had already regularized the services

of Alex Devadoss as a Peon and he also attained superannuation on

31.12.2019, hence, nothing survives for adjudication in the Writ Appeal.

2.Recording the submission made by Mr.V.Kalyanaraman, learned

counsel for the appellant, the Writ Appeal is closed. No costs.

Consequently, the connected miscellaneous petition is closed.
